Question 1 Workday Workday-Pro-HCM-Reporting
QUESTION DESCRIPTION:

A customer was receiving a report on a weekly basis but has not received it since the new year started.

What task should you use to confirm the report frequency?

  • A.

    View Alerts

  • B.

    Mass Operation Management

  • C.

    Scheduled Future Processes

  • D.

    Run History

Correct Answer & Rationale:

Answer: C

Explanation:

When a report is scheduled to run at a recurring interval (daily, weekly, monthly, etc.), Workday tracks this under the Scheduled Future Processes report. This task allows administrators and report owners to view when reports are set to run, the frequency of execution, and the schedule start and end dates. If a report stopped running after the new year began, the most likely cause is that the scheduling end date expired on December 31, meaning no new jobs were generated for the new year.

From the Workday Reporting binder: “Workday provides scheduling options to run reports at set frequencies. You can confirm upcoming scheduled report runs in the Scheduled Future Processes report.” This provides visibility into whether the report is still scheduled and when it is next expected to execute.

The other answers are incorrect: View Alerts relates to system notifications, Mass Operation Management is not for reporting, and Run History shows past runs but not future scheduling. The correct option is C. Scheduled Future Processes .

Question 2 Workday Workday-Pro-HCM-Reporting
QUESTION DESCRIPTION:

You want the ability to view every summarization in the composite report by Location.

What do you do?

  • A.

    Include Location as a Detail Data field in all the subreports.

  • B.

    Include Location as a Detail Data field in one of the subreports.

  • C.

    Include Location as a drillable field in all the subreports.

  • D.

    Include Location as a drillable field in one of the subreports.

Correct Answer & Rationale:

Answer: A

Explanation:

Composite reports combine multiple subreports, and their summarizations depend on the fields configured in the subreports themselves. To enable consistent grouping and summarization across the entire composite report, the Location field must be included as a Detail Data field in all the subreports . This ensures that each subreport provides the Location context required for composite-level summarization.

From the Workday binder: “Composite reports aggregate results from multiple subreports. To summarize or drill consistently on a specific field, that field must exist as a Detail Data field in all subreports included in the composite.”

If Location is only included in one subreport, summarizations in the other subreports would not align, and Location-based grouping would fail. Similarly, making Location drillable only affects drill-down options, not summary-level grouping across the composite.

Thus, the correct answer is A. Include Location as a Detail Data field in all the subreports .

Question 3 Workday Workday-Pro-HCM-Reporting
QUESTION DESCRIPTION:

You have a Pivot Table visualization in your discovery board.

What type of report will Workday create if you generate a report from this visualization?

  • A.

    Advanced Report

  • B.

    Matrix Report (with only a table)

  • C.

    Matrix Report (with a chart and a table)

  • D.

    XpressO

Correct Answer & Rationale:

Answer: B

Explanation:

In Workday Discovery Boards, visualizations such as pivot tables are based on summarized and grouped data. When you choose to generate a report from a Pivot Table visualization , Workday converts the visualization into a Matrix Report that includes only a table , preserving the row and column groupings and summarizations used in the pivot.

The Workday HCM Reporting documentation states:

    “When generating a report from a pivot table visualization, Workday creates a matrix report that reflects the grouped and summarized structure of the pivot.”

    “Charts are not included when generating reports from pivot table visualizations; the output is a table-only matrix report.”

Advanced Reports are generated from non-pivot, row-based visualizations. XpressO is not used for discovery board–generated reports. Matrix reports with charts are created only when the visualization includes a chart component, which pivot tables do not.

Therefore, the correct answer is B. Matrix Report (with only a table) .

Question 4 Workday Workday-Pro-HCM-Reporting
QUESTION DESCRIPTION:

A compensation analyst would like a report that includes an Expected Deadline field that returns a date 60 days after the Bonus Approval Date field.

  • A.

    Increment or Decrement Date

  • B.

    Build Date

  • C.

    Format Date

  • D.

    Date Difference

Correct Answer & Rationale:

Answer: A

Explanation:

Workday calculated fields allow users to manipulate dates, numbers, and text values. To calculate a new date based on an existing date field (e.g., Bonus Approval Date), you use the Increment or Decrement Date function. This adds or subtracts a defined number of days, months, or years from the source date.

From Workday Reporting documentation:

    “Increment or Decrement Date – Returns a date that is a specified number of days, months, or years before or after the value of the source date field.”

    Example: If the Bonus Approval Date is 01/01/2025, adding 60 days using this function would return 03/02/2025.

Thus, the correct choice is A. Increment or Decrement Date .

Question 7 Workday Workday-Pro-HCM-Reporting
QUESTION DESCRIPTION:

You have created a composite report and are trying to add a matrix report as a subreport. However, when trying to configure a Data column, the matrix report is not available to select in the Sub Report Name field.

What can you check to identify the cause of this issue?

  • A.

    Check that every field in the composite report's set of fields that are enabled for filtering and grouping also exists as a group-by field in the matrix report.

  • B.

    Check that the prompt defaults in the matrix report align with the prompt defaults defined in the composite report's Report Settings.

  • C.

    Check that the configurations on the Filter Data in Sub Report grid also exist in the Filter tab of the matrix report definition.

  • D.

    Check that the summarization fields in the matrix report also match the selections in the Field to Aggregate field in the Data column settings.

Correct Answer & Rationale:

Answer: A

Explanation:

For a matrix report to be used as a subreport in a composite report, the group-by fields in the matrix report must align with the fields enabled for filtering and grouping in the composite report. If this alignment does not exist, Workday does not allow the matrix report to appear as a valid subreport option in the Sub Report Name dropdown.

From the Workday binder: “To include a matrix report as a subreport in a composite, the group-by fields of the matrix must match the fields enabled for grouping in the composite report. If these do not match, the matrix will not appear in the Sub Report Name selection.”

Other factors such as prompt defaults or filter settings may impact usability, but they do not prevent the matrix report from being selectable. The key dependency is the field alignment between the composite and the matrix group-by fields .

Therefore, the correct answer is A. Check that every field in the composite report's set of fields that are enabled for filtering and grouping also exists as a group-by field in the matrix report .

Question 8 Workday Workday-Pro-HCM-Reporting
QUESTION DESCRIPTION:

Two people run the same report. One person can view all columns but the other person can only view some columns.

Why is the second user missing columns?

  • A.

    The second user is not the report owner.

  • B.

    The report uses an indexed data source.

  • C.

    The second user does not have access to the domain that secures the field.

  • D.

    The first user did not manually share the report with the second user.

Correct Answer & Rationale:

Answer: C

Explanation:

Access to report fields in Workday is governed by security domains . If a user lacks access to the security domain that secures specific report fields, those fields will not appear in the report output for that user.

From the Workday Reporting documentation:

    “A security group gets access to a security domain, which is a predefined set of related securable items. Securable items can include reports, tasks, data sources, and report fields .”

Therefore, the correct answer is C. The second user does not have access to the domain that secures the field .

Question 9 Workday Workday-Pro-HCM-Reporting
QUESTION DESCRIPTION:

You need to filter a custom report to only return data on part-time employees.

To achieve this, what comparison type should you use when creating the filter?

  • A.

    Prompt the user for the value

  • B.

    Prompt the user for the value and ignore the filter condition if the value is blank

  • C.

    Value specified in this filter

  • D.

    Value from another field

Correct Answer & Rationale:

Answer: C

Explanation:

When creating a custom report, filters restrict which data records are returned. Workday allows different comparison types for filters. The option “Value specified in this filter” lets you hard-code a condition (for example, Time Type = Part-Time ), so the report consistently returns only part-time employees without requiring user input.

From the Workday Reporting documentation:

    “Filter – Add conditions to filter the primary business object.”

    “Prompts – You can further narrow and refine your report results by having the user complete prompt fields before they run the report… or use value specified in this filter for fixed filtering.”

Therefore, the correct answer is C. Value specified in this filter .

Question 10 Workday Workday-Pro-HCM-Reporting
QUESTION DESCRIPTION:

A user needs to view additional data on the delivered Headcount By Job Profile report.

What should you recommend?

  • A.

    Create a custom report from scratch

  • B.

    Edit the standard report

  • C.

    Export the standard report to a data warehouse

  • D.

    Copy and modify the standard report

Correct Answer & Rationale:

Answer: D

Explanation:

Workday delivers many standard (delivered) reports that are available to all customers. These reports are a great starting point but are not editable directly. If the delivered report does not meet your requirements, you should copy it and then modify the copy to create a custom report . This ensures that you retain the delivered report as-is, while still tailoring the report output to your business needs.

From the Workday Module 1 and 2 Reporting sections:

    “Workday delivers standard reports that are available for all customers. If necessary, you can copy many of the Workday-delivered reports to create a custom report and modify it as needed .”

    “There still may not be a report that meets my specific needs though. In that case, I can either create a report from scratch or copy a delivered report and make changes .”

    “Standard reports are already available in all customer tenants and span across the functional areas in Workday. Workday creates standard reports using either the report writer tool or XpressO. However, you can copy and modify reports created with report writer as needed .”

Therefore, the correct recommendation is to copy and modify the delivered Headcount By Job Profile report (Option D) instead of editing the original.
